About O. E. Makarov
O. E. Makarov is a scholar working on Plant Science, Pollution, Pharmacology, Biomedical Engineering and Organic Chemistry, having authored 23 papers that have together received 507 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Microbial bioremediation and biosurfactants (6 papers), Pesticide and Herbicide Environmental Studies (5 papers), Enzyme-mediated dye degradation (5 papers), Fungal Biology and Applications (5 papers),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(3 papers), Slime Mold and Myxomycetes Research (3 papers), Chemical Thermodynamics and Molecular Structure (2 papers) and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pollution (259 citations), Plant Science (270 citations),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(75 citations), Biotechnology (42 citations) and Ecology (74 citations). O. E. Makarov has collaborated with scholars based in Russia, Egypt and Germany. Frequent co-authors include O. V. Turkovskaya, В. В. Игнатов, Marina P. Chernyshova, A. Yu. Muratova, N. N. Pozdnyakova, С. А. Коннова, Natalia Gogoleva, Yuri Gogolev, Gennady L. Burygin and С. А. Голубев.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Chromatography A, World Journal of Microbiology and Biotechnology, Water Air & Soil Pollution, Microbiological Research and Journal of Chemical Technology & Biotechnology.
